日化级异噻唑啉酮类杀菌防腐剂皮肤刺激实验及其机理的研究 被引量:15

Study on stimulated skin and mechanism of isothiazolinone used by commodity of chemistry

摘要 5-氯-2-甲基-4-异噻唑啉-3-酮(CMIT):2-甲基-4-异噻唑啉-3-酮(MIT)=3∶1,有效物含量为1.5%~2.5%的高氯比产品(Ⅰ类产品)和2-甲基-4-异噻唑啉-3-酮(MIT)含量为9.5%~10.5%的产品(Ⅱ类产品)对家兔的皮肤刺激性实验表明,Ⅰ类产品浓度达到0.2%时,对家兔皮肤有轻刺激性;Ⅱ类产品浓度达到0.8%时,对家兔皮肤有轻刺激性。Ⅰ类产品对家兔皮肤产生轻刺激性的浓度是Ⅱ类产品的4倍。通过对刺激机理的讨论,认为CMIT对皮肤神经细胞的作用是引起皮肤过敏性刺激的根源。 The stimulated skin of flap-eared rabbit was tested by 5-chloro-2-methyl-4-isothia-zolin-3-one(CMIT) ∶ 2-methyl-4-isothiazolin-3-one(MIT)=3 ∶ 1,effective concentration 1.5%~2.5% production of high chlorine ratio(I sort production)and 2-methyl-4-isothiazolin-3-one(MIT),effective concentration 9.5%~10.5% production(Ⅱsort production).The test results showed Ⅰsort production was little stimulated the skin of flap-eared rabbit when the concentration was 0.2% and Ⅱsort production was little stimulated the skin of flap-eared rabbit when the concentration was 0.8%.The concentration of Ⅰsort production was 4 times of Ⅱsort production about stimulated skin of flap-eared rabbit.By the discussion of stimulating mechanism explained the reason caused the anaphylactic skin stimulated was the action of CMIT to the neuron of skin.
